West Ham in pole position for Nikola Vlasic signing – report

West Ham United are in pole position to sign CSKA Moscow playmaker Nikola Vlasic this summer, according to Daniele Longo.

The Calciomercato journalist shared that the Hammers were in contact with the agent of the Croatian on Tuesday evening.

It is suggested that it will cost up to £21.8million for Vlasic, who has been at Everton earlier in his career.

Writing on his personal Twitter account this week, Longo shared that Kurt Zouma and their defence aren’t the only signings the Irons are pushing ahead with.

“West Ham on pole for Vlasic, scheduled contact in the evening with the agent of the Croatian national team.

“The Hammers are approaching the $30million demand (£21.8million).”

It was shared this week by the Telegraph that Vlasic is being considered as an alternative to Jesse Lingard.

The playmaker has been a priority target this summer after his stunning loan last season, but it is proving much harder than many thought it would.

ESPN have shared that an enquiry has been swiped away by Manchester United, which may accelerate this deal for Vlasic.

The Croatian has been in brilliant form since leaving the Premier League, being involved in 54 goals in his 107 appearances in Russia.

Reinforcements are needed in the final third, and this could be the signing to hand the Irons just that.
